pstore: cleanups to pstore_dump()



pstore_dump() can be called with many different "reason" codes. Save
the name of the code in the persistent store record.

Also - only worthwhile calling pstore_mkfile for KMSG_DUMP_OOPS - that
is the only one where the kernel will continue running.
